Ever since they made the form skill type in Nightfall, I've never understood why Shadow Form isn't a form. You could leave it the exact way it currently is, you could still do solo farms with it (used to farm Smites with the pre-buffed version way back in the day), and it would end all speed-clear nonsense. You could probably even remove the 33% less damage clause in that case.

I'd reconcile SF's cheat-mode if they made these things happen: (assuming corresponding stats are at 16)
Defy pain: 35 sec. +650hp,100 armor and you take -45 damage as well as you gain adrenaline whenever hit whith a physical attack.
Obsidian flesh: 30 sec. +80 armor, all spells agianst you fail, no movement penalty
Vow of Silence: 25 sec. cannot be the target of spells, cannot cast spells, move 25% faster
Spell Breaker: 20 sec. enemy spells cast on target ally fail and you gain +3 energy per enemy spell failed
Mist Form: Exactly the same as the current Shadow Form
